Prime Minister Julia Gillard has told the mining industry face-to-face that they do not own Australia's mineral wealth, and they have to be prepared to share more of their profits with the rest of the population.
Ms Gillard delivered a feisty speech to the Minerals Council last night, one month out from the introduction of the carbon tax, telling them she is determined to stick to Labor's plan to share the benefits of the boom.
Her frank challenge to the industry came after Opposition Leader Tony Abbott told mining bosses that she had caved in to union pressure to water down a deal to allow foreign labourers to build new mines.
